您好,欢迎访问上海聚搜信息技术有限公司官方网站!
24小时咨询热线:4008-020-360

重庆阿里云代理商:asp.net怎么做登录网站

时间:2025-04-17 17:56:03 点击:

使用ASP.NET开发登录网站:结合阿里云优势



引言


在当今的互联网时代,网站登录功能已经成为了各种在线平台的基本组成部分。无论是企业网站、社交平台,还是在线购物网站,登录功能都是每个用户与平台之间的连接桥梁。而使用ASP.NET来开发登录网站,不仅能提高开发效率,还能够充分发挥阿里云的强大优势,实现高效、安全、可扩展的解决方案。

在这篇文章中,我们将通过结合阿里云的优势,来探讨如何使用ASP.NET技术来开发一个功能完善、安全可靠的登录网站。

为什么选择ASP.NET开发登录网站


ASP.NET作为微软推出的一款Web开发技术,因其高效、灵活且稳定的特性,广泛应用于网站开发中。ASP.NET允许开发者快速构建复杂的Web应用,并且具备强大的安全性和扩展性。

1. **高效开发**:ASP.NET框架提供了丰富的开发工具和组件,使得开发者能够快速构建登录页面、处理用户认证以及管理会话。
2. **强大的安全性**:ASP.NET内置了许多安全特性,如身份验证和授权机制、数据加密和防止SQL注入的功能,能够有效保护用户数据。
3. **良好的兼容性**:ASP.NET支持多种开发语言,如C#、VB.NET等,能够满足不同开发者的需求。

因此,选择ASP.NET来开发登录网站,能够帮助开发者以较低的学习曲线实现高效的开发目标。

阿里云优势与ASP.NET的完美结合


在开发登录网站时,阿里云作为全球领先的云服务平台,凭借其强大的技术实力和丰富的云计算服务,成为了开发者的首选云平台。通过将ASP.NET与阿里云相结合,可以让你的网站在性能、安全性、可扩展性等方面都得到保障。

1. **高可用性与高性能**
阿里云提供了全球分布的云服务器ECS(Elastic Compute Service)以及CDN加速服务,能够确保你的网站在全球范围内的高可用性和快速响应。无论用户身处何地,都能享受到极速的登录体验,避免因服务器响应缓慢而影响用户体验。

2. **弹性伸缩与高并发处理**
阿里云的负载均衡服务(SLB)和自动扩展(Auto Scaling)功能,使得你的登录网站可以根据用户流量自动进行资源扩展,支持高并发访问。特别是在流量激增时,系统能够自动根据负载进行扩展,避免因系统崩溃而导致的服务中断。

3. **安全性保障**
阿里云提供了包括Web应用防火墙(WAF)、DDoS防护、安全加密等多层次的安全防护服务,能够帮助开发者有效防止恶意攻击,保护用户的个人信息和账号安全。阿里云的身份与访问管理(RAM)功能,还能精细化地管理不同用户的访问权限,确保资源的安全。

4. **数据库与存储服务**
在开发登录网站时,用户数据的存储与管理至关重要。阿里云提供了高性能的数据库服务(如RDS、PolarDB等),能够有效支撑高并发的读写请求,确保登录过程中的数据存取安全与高效。

5. **易于管理与监控**
阿里云提供了强大的云管理控制台与监控系统。开发者可以轻松查看服务器运行状况、流量数据和安全日志等,为网站的运营与优化提供实时数据支持,确保网站稳定运行。

开发登录网站的基本步骤


在了解了ASP.NET和阿里云的优势后,接下来我们将简要介绍开发一个基本的登录网站的步骤。

1. **搭建开发环境**
首先,开发者需要在本地搭建ASP.NET开发环境。可以使用Visual Studio或Visual Studio Code等工具来编写代码。为了开发一个登录系统,你还需要安装SQL Server等数据库,用于存储用户信息。

2. **设计数据库结构**
登录网站的核心是用户信息的存储与管理。开发者需要设计一张用户表,表中包含用户的基本信息,如用户名、密码、邮箱等。为了保障安全,密码需要加密存储。

3. **实现用户认证与授权**
通过ASP.NET内置的身份认证功能(如Forms Authentication),可以实现用户登录验证功能。开发者可以在登录界面中提供用户名和密码的输入框,通过后台逻辑验证用户输入是否正确,并根据验证结果返回相应的提示信息。

4. **前端界面设计**
登录界面是用户与网站互动的入口,界面的简洁与友好至关重要。使用HTML、CSS和JavaScript来设计登录页面,确保用户体验流畅,并对输入进行前端校验,防止错误的用户信息提交到服务器。

5. **部署到阿里云**
完成开发后,将ASP.NET应用部署到阿里云服务器上。使用阿里云提供的ECS实例,将网站部署到云端,享受阿里云的高可用性和弹性伸缩功能。

总结


使用ASP.NET开发登录网站,不仅能够快速实现功能,同时能够通过阿里云的强大云服务提升网站的性能、安全性和可扩展性。通过合理利用阿里云的云服务器、负载均衡、安全防护和数据库服务等功能,开发者可以专注于业务逻辑的开发,而将基础设施的管理交给阿里云,从而加速开发进程,提高开发效率。

无论是中小型企业,还是大型平台,结合ASP.NET与阿里云的优势,都能够轻松打造出一个高效、安全、稳定的登录网站,确保用户的账号信息得到保护,提供流畅的登录体验。
收缩
  • 电话咨询

  • 4008-020-360
微信咨询 获取代理价(更低折扣)
更低报价 更低折扣 代金券申请
咨询热线: 15026612550